Q. What Does “Licensed” Mean for a Structural Engineer in Texas?
A. In Texas, a licensed structural engineer must hold a Professional Engineer (P.E.) license issued by the Texas Board of Professional Engineers. This requires an accredited engineering degree, four years of supervised experience, and successful completion of both the FE and PE exams. Only licensed professionals may legally prepare, sign, and seal structural documents for public use. Q. When Should I Hire a Licensed Structural Engineer?
A. You should engage a licensed structural engineer in Dallas, TX, during the earliest planning stages of any project involving load-bearing systems—such as foundations, beams, columns, or roof structures. This includes new construction, major renovations, additions, or repairs following storm or soil-related damage. Q. Why Is Licensing Critical for Structural Integrity in North Texas?
A. North Texas presents unique geotechnical and climatic challenges—including expansive clay soils, high wind loads, and occasional seismic activity. Only licensed structural engineers possess the training and legal authority to design systems that safely address these regional factors.
